About this school


Kingsacre Primary School is a foundation school located in Braunton, within the Devon local authority. The school plays an important role in the local community and forms part of the state funded education system in England.

Kingsacre Primary School caters for mixed pupils from 4 to 11 years. With 175 pupils enrolled and a capacity of 218, the school provides a structured and balanced curriculum aligned with national expectations.

Ofsted last inspected the school on 13 October 2021, awarding it a Outstanding rating. The report noted positive aspects of leadership, safeguarding and the school’s approach to pupil development.
